As a fan of both horror and metal, albeit a generation (or two) older than the characters in the film, I was looking forward to this.
It wasn't quite as good as I'd hoped but it was certanly nowhere near as bad as I'd feared. The musical aspect never really convinced but the film was certainly good fun. The director hit a few bum notes by killing off some villains before they'd really done anything, and by wiping out some of the good guys without giving them big (or poignant) death scenes.
I think for comedy-horror to really work the tension shouldn't be relaxed as often as it is in a "serious" film - comedy-horror needs to build momentum and just keep on going, Braindead being the ultimate example. Deathgasm didn't quite get there, but it's a good effort.
